Lemon water might seem like just a refreshing drink, but it carries several surprising benefits for your body. Let’s break these down.

First off, lemon water is a great way to stay hydrated. Our bodies need water for nearly every function. When you add lemon, it can make drinking water more enjoyable. Who doesn’t like a little flavor?

Secondly, lemons are rich in vitamin C. This vitamin is known for its role in supporting the immune system. Think of it as your body’s shield against colds and flu.

Another interesting point is that lemon water may aid digestion. It can help kickstart your digestive system in the morning. Consider it like giving your gut an encouraging nudge to get moving.

Furthermore, many people find that lemon water promotes fresh breath. The acidity of lemons helps combat bad odors in the mouth. It’s a natural way to keep things smelling pleasant.

Also worth noting is that some believe drinking lemon water can support skin health. Hydration combined with vitamin C may lead to healthier-looking skin over time. It’s like nourishing your skin from the inside out.

Lastly, some research suggests that lemon water may assist with weight management when part of a balanced diet and lifestyle. It’s low in calories and can be a satisfying substitute for sugary drinks.

In summary, lemon water offers hydration, vitamins, digestive support, fresher breath, potential skin benefits, and could even help with weight management. While it’s certainly not a magic potion or replacement for other healthy habits, including it in your routine might be worth considering!
